Subject: Memtrace cut-over complete

Team,

Cut-over to Memtrace v2 for GPU memory profiling finished last night. Old v1 agents are disabled; any tickets referencing v1 dashboards should be closed as resolved-by-migration. Sampling overhead is now under 2% and allocation traces include kernel names. Known gap: profiles older than 30 days were not migrated. Point customers at the v2 docs for setup questions. For reference when troubleshooting, the agent now runs with the following configuration.

settings of bagaf-bawip:
[aldax]
port = 5000
region = south-4
host = aldax.brasklabs.corp
team = brivan
timeout_ms = 2000
retries = 2

## Deployment: Monthly Partitioning

The Stonewick ledger tables are partitioned by calendar month. The Pellcraft rollover job creates next month's partition on the 25th; deploys must not overlap the rollover window. Verify the new partition exists before promoting a release — missing partitions cause silent insert failures. Old partitions detach after 13 months and archive to cold storage. Rollover timing and retention are controlled by the configuration values listed below.

service settings:
[istael]
team = gilath
access_code = ac_468cdf
owner = casdor.gilox
host = istael.kelviforge.internal
port = 5432
peer = quenwyn.braskworks.corp
salt = 6678df32
pin = 7400

☐ Locker assignment — changing rooms, Block D. Visiting contractors at the Marrowgate site get a temporary locker for the duration of works. Report to the facilities hatch on arrival; state your firm and expected end date. You'll be given a locker number on the orange slate board. Lockers are cleared without notice after your sign-off date, so take everything daily if unsure. To open the changing-room door itself, use the code below.

badge for yahif-bahaf: bdg-XUBUM-7

Plugin authors testing against the Cartlane sandbox: load tests on the checkout flow must target the `stress` tier, never production. If your test account gets locked after repeated failed payment simulations, recovery is self-service through the Keyfold console. Rate limits reset hourly; do not open a ticket for throttling. To restore a locked sandbox account, unlock the Keyfold recovery slot using the passphrase shown below.

unlock words, fawig-bagef: olidor-holir-istox-holath-tamys-quenion-giliel